4. Feeder Base & ANC
(CP-40)
3. Using Driver and Hammer, Remove Hole Plug.
(8ea for Front, 8ea for Rear)
4. Loosen Two M3*6 Toras Bolts on Left- and Right-hand
Sides to Remove Chip Cover.

4. Feeder Base & ANC
(CP-40)
5. Using L-Wrench and Driver Handle, Loosen Eight M8*25 Hexagon
Wrench Bolts.
(T-Wrench(6mm) can also be Used)
6. Lift and Remove Feeder Base with Both Hands.
(Caution) Care should be Taken not to Get Injured in the Waist.

4. Feeder Base & ANC
(CP-40)
7. Remove Wire Harness of Cylinder Block.
8. Loosen Eight M4*6 Flush Bolts(for Securing Chip
Cover) in the Rear of Cylinder Block.
9. Loosen Two Hexagon Wrench Bolts(for Securing) in
the Right- and Left-hand Sides of Cylinder Block
Respectively to Lift and Carry.
